New Runway Opens at Wiley Post Airport, Boosting Growth in Northwest OKC

OKLAHOMA CITY (OBV) – A new runway at Wiley Post Airport is now open, a development local leaders say will strengthen northwest Oklahoma City’s economy and position the area for further growth.

Rep. Marilyn Stark, R-Bethany, whose district includes the airport, said the expansion will bring long-term benefits for businesses and residents alike.

“Wiley Post Airport is a key piece of our district’s infrastructure, contributing to economic vitality, job growth and community access,” Stark said. “This runway expansion represents more than asphalt—it’s about expanding opportunity, ensuring safety and setting the stage for even more investment in our region.”

The project is part of a broader effort to make Wiley Post “development-ready.” The airport supports more than 30 aviation businesses, hundreds of based aircraft, and a growing number of commercial and private flights.

The new runway is tied to the airport’s Northeast Hangar Development, which covers 70 acres of improvements including a taxiway, utility lines, and secured access from Rockwell Avenue.

“Northwest OKC is on the rise, and this expansion helps keep the momentum going,” Stark said. “This means more access for companies, more convenience for travelers and more growth for our local economy.”

Operated by the Oklahoma City Department of Airports, Wiley Post serves as a key reliever airport for Will Rogers World Airport.
